This exquisite incense burner from the Qianlong period is a masterpiece of jade carving. 

 

Crafted from fine, smooth white jade—a material symbolizing purity, nobility, and virtue in Chinese culture—the piece showcases the highly skilled openwork carving technique. The artisan has carved an intricate pattern of interlocking, scrolling flowers, creating a delicate, lace-like effect. This design is not only visually stunning but also functional: when incense is burned inside, the fragrant smoke drifts out gracefully through the perforations. As light passes through the openwork patterns, it casts beautiful, shifting shadows, adding to the ambiance. Small in size but immense in technical skill, this burner perfectly embodies the Qianlong era's pursuit of ultimate refinement.
